Gather Required Documents for Car Registration

Registering a car in California involves several steps, but one of the most crucial is gathering the required documents. To ensure a smooth process, it’s essential to have all necessary paperwork ready before heading to the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). This includes proof of ownership, vehicle identification number (VIN) verification, and specific documentation related to your vehicle’s history and insurance.

In addition to a reliable VIN verifier, you’ll need documents such as a valid driver’s license, proof of insurance, and a completed vehicle registration application. It’s also important to have any relevant records related to previous owners or title transfers readily available. By gathering these documents in advance, you can significantly reduce the time spent at the DMV and increase the likelihood of a successful car registration.
